Definition (leave)
- B1
to exit a closed vehicle, building, or similar confined space.
Make sure to get out of the office building before it closes.
We're here, so we can get out now.
Please get out in an orderly manner when the bus stops.

When information or news becomes known despite efforts to keep it confidential.
The news finally got out despite everyone trying to keep it a secret.
Even though they tried to keep it confidential, the information got out.
The discussions within the company accidentally got out.
to visit various places, engage socially, and have a good time.
She loves to get out on the weekends to socialize.
We decided to get out tonight and enjoy some time apart.
Despite the cold weather, they plan to get out and have some fun.
